Following the seizure of the Russian oil tanker Bella 1 by the U.S. Navy, a prominent Russian political figure, the Deputy Chairman of the Defense Committee of the Russian State Duma, Aleksei Zhuravlev, called for an immediate military response by Russia, increasing tensions in an already tense geopolitical situation.
His statements have caused serious concern, as they express Moscow’s dissatisfaction with ongoing American military interventions and the imposition of sanctions against it.
In a forceful statement, Zhuravlev demanded an immediate military response by Russia for the seizure of Bella 1, characterizing the action as “piracy” and comparing it to an attack on Russian territory, due to the Russian flag of the vessel.
“Sink the U.S. ships that took part in the operation”
He proposed a specific form of retaliation, calling on Russia to attack American ships that participated in the operation: “We must respond militarily, to attack with torpedoes and sink some American ships.”
This statement causes concern, as it suggests a serious escalation of tensions, which would have devastating consequences for international peace and security.
Zhuravlev’s proposal for torpedo attacks has been perceived as an attempt to deliver a “strike in the face” (a Russian expression meaning a harsh reprimand or punishment) to the United States, with the aim of halting the American “euphoria of impunity,” which, according to him, is evident after the events in Venezuela.

Game without rules
The well known military analyst Alexander Kots, for his part, spoke of a “game without rules” and called on the Russian leadership to respond as quickly as possible.
He requested that instructions be issued for the security of ships to military units, arming them with man portable air defense missile systems and machine guns.
“In this case, a landing on the deck would pose a serious risk for the attacker.
A skilled marksman, theoretically, would not find it difficult to hit such a static target as a helicopter before it disembarks the attackers,” said Kots.
The seizure: Piracy on the high seas
The incident concerns the takeover of the Russian oil tanker by the United States Coast Guard in the North Atlantic.
The U.S. government claims that the vessel violated the sanctions imposed on Venezuela, and that the operation was carried out pursuant to a warrant issued by a United States Federal Court.
From the perspective of the Russian authorities, however, the seizure is considered a serious violation of international law, specifically the 1982 United Nations Convention on the Law of the Sea, which protects freedom of navigation in international waters and prohibits the use of force by one state against vessels of another state.
The Russian authorities, including the Ministry of Foreign Affairs and military representatives, condemned the action as an act of “piracy,” noting that such actions endanger international relations and the security of maritime routes.

The seizure of the Russian tanker Bella 1
It is recalled that American military personnel boarded on 7/1/2026 the Russian vessel Bella 1 while it was located between Iceland and the British Isles, a few hours before the arrival of Russian warships and submarines in the area.
The boarding by American special forces was confirmed by the command of the United States European Command (USEUCOM).
In the announcement by the United States Department of Defense, it is stated that the tanker was seized due to violation of American sanctions, following a warrant issued by a United States federal court, with the support of the vessel USCGC Munro.
“The vessel M/V Bella 1 was seized for violation of American sanctions pursuant to a warrant issued by a United States federal court, after being tracked by the American vessel USCGC Munro,” the statement says.
According to Reuters, the operation was carried out by the United States Coast Guard and their armed forces.
American and British forces used a combined air power for the success of the operation, reports Military Informer.
Specifically, support for the operation was provided by the aerial tanker KC-135T Stratotanker, the United States Air Force patrol aircraft P-8A Poseidon, and the British Poseidon MRA1.
In addition, several American special purpose aircraft participated in the area, such as the Pilatus U-28A Draco, which is used for the support of special operations and the surveillance of strategic targets.
At the same time, the newspaper The Times reported that the United States, Britain, Ireland, and France used aircraft to monitor the Russian tanker in the Atlantic Ocean.

Operation bearing the signature of the American administration
This action is part of a broader effort by the United States and its allies to impose sanctions on Russian maritime activities, particularly regarding oil exports from Russia, within the framework of the geopolitical tension caused by the war in Ukraine.
Russian vessels, such as the Mariner, are under increased scrutiny due to the West’s effort to impose stricter sanctions on Russia and to prevent their circumvention through methods such as oil transshipment or concealment of vessel ownership.
The operation in question bears the signature of the American administration, which seeks to enforce American policies and sanctions in a world that is constantly seeking alternative routes to deal with Western restrictions.
The U.S. government may refer the ship’s crew for trial regarding possible violations of federal law, as announced by the White House Press Secretary, Karoline Leavitt, at a regular briefing on Wednesday 7/1.
“I will also add that a judicial arrest warrant has been issued against the vessel and its crew, which means that the crew is now subject to criminal prosecution for any related violation of federal law and, if necessary, will be transferred to the United States for such prosecution,” clarified the Trump spokesperson.
